Binding Basics and Beyond! The Perfect Finish To Your Quilt

June 12, 2021 @ 10:00 am - 12:30 pm CDT

$49.00

Join me as you learn the many options available to you to finish your quilts with style!

We will start with the basics of trimming your quilt top and preparing your binding strips (Both straight of grain and bias!).  We will also learn how to turn corners to create those perfect mitered corners on your  binding.  And how you can join your starting point and ending point for a no lump perfect finish!

Then we will explore multiple ways of binding your quilts that can bring a decorative element to the edge of your quilt.  Methods include:

  • Using your backing to bind your quilts.
  • Using cording to create a decorative element on your binding edge.
  • Flat fold piping as a decorative element on the edge of your quilt.
  • Using Lace & Rick Rack on the edge of your binding.
  • Using Striped fabrics for bindings – different looks you can achieve just by how you cut your binding strips.
  • Rounding corners on your quilt.
  • Scalloped edges on your quilt.
  • Making and adding Prairie Points to your quilt binding edge.
  • Adding Ruffles to your quilt edge.

So many ways you can take even a simple quilt to WOW!  Join me in this two session series.
